Principal Financial Group Relationship Manager -Retirement Solutions (Grand Rapids, MI) in Grand Rapids, Michigan

What You'll Do

In our Customer Care area, the Relationship Manager develops deep relationships with advisors, plan sponsors, and third-party administrators that are in our 10M - 200M market space in the Grand Rapids area (West-Central MI area). This role is the strategic partner to our clients and advisors to provide creative solutions that meet business goals of retention, growth, and retirement readiness to name a few.

Here are a few examples of the kinds of things you’ll do:

  • Collaborate with the plan sponsor and the advisor on plan design, investments, retirement readiness, services and new opportunities.

  • Plan level health reviews.

  • Problem solving complex issues.

Who You Are

Relationship Manager II:

  • Bachelor's degree or 8 years of equivalent experience required

  • 4+ years retirement industry experience

  • Must become an associated person of Principal Securities, Inc

  • Qualified Plan knowledge strongly preferred (Defined Benefit, Defined Contribution)

  • Excellent demonstrated leadership, negotiation, presentation, organizational, and problem-solving skills required, as well as superior interpersonal, analytical, and oral and written communication skills

  • Must be assertive and entrepreneurial

  • Travel required (25 - 30%), mostly day travel but there will be some overnight travel, as well.

Relationship Manager III: (above qualifications apply along with below additions) :

  • 6+ years of retirement industry experience

Time Off Program

Flexible Time Off (FTO) is provided to salaried (exempt) employees and provides the opportunity to take time away from the office with pay for vacation, personal or short-term illness. Employees don’t accrue a bank of time off under FTO and there is no set number of days provided.
